Pumping breast milk while running errands can seem challenging, but with the right strategies, it can be easy and efficient. Many mothers find themselves juggling various tasks while striving to provide nourishing milk for their babies. To make this easier, consider using a portable breast pump that can discreetly fit into your bag. Look for pumps that offer a hands-free option, allowing you to multitask effectively. Scheduling your errands around your pumping sessions can also help. Planning your outings immediately after a pumping session ensures you can be out and about without the immediate need to pump again. Additionally, stay hydrated and maintain a consistent pumping schedule to optimize milk supply.
